当人工智能面对人类情感:服务机器人情感表达对用户体验的影响机制
When artificial intelligence faces human emotions:The impact mechanism of emotion expression in AI-empowered service robots on user experience

Abstract
The rapid development of next-generation AI technology has brought about profound transformations in the service environment,"AI+"has become an important strategic issue in China.However,current AI services still face challenges such as user resistance,low acceptance,and poor service experiences.Therefore,enhancing the emotional expression capabilities of service robots has become critical to improving user experience.This study takes the perspective of the process of AI-empowered emotion connection,establishing an"Emotional Recognition,Emotional Expression Content,Emotional Expression Methods"framework in human-AI interaction.Three core aspects are addressed:(1)Constructing a user emotion recognition method based on a multi-modal emotion computation model and building a user emotional matrix.(2)Exploring the role mechanism of AI emotional expression content across various stages of service interaction.(3)Investigating the impact mechanisms of AI emotional expression methods on user experience based on service contexts.By integrating behavioral experiments with neuroscientific experiments,this research aims to uncover the"black box"of user service experience.This study provides a comprehensive theoretical framework for exploring the impact of AI emotional expression in human-AI interaction,providing a new direction for the integrated development of AI and service industry,and contributing to the creation of a new paradigm for intelligent services in the era of"AI+."关键词
